I have lost 70 lbs. I have reached my goal!
I am in "normal" BMI finally!!
As of 4/6/11
I have set a new goal for my "leeway" pounds.

Now in 'maintenance' mode.

My ticker is now set for maintenance as well. My goal of 149 lbs. is now the highest end for me.

Feeling so much more energy. I have bad knees and an ankle full of pins but I love to walk/jog and am going further and faster each day.

I'm eating 'real' food 1250-1500 a day.

I know this is a lifestyle that will last for the rest of my days. No more excuses~ depression, grief, aches and pains, NO excuses. because now I know I CAN and will be healthy and active.

It took my husbands near death from heart failure and lung disease and taking care of him to make me take a good look at my own health. Something inside of me woke up and I'm so grateful for that.

I honestly love this lifestyle change! It's not a grueling diet it's a body and mind transformation and there is NO going back, not ever!!

update: Husband is now healthy! Eating cleaner and walking regularly with me! I'm proud that my influence is inspiring my family and friends!

I eat clean whole foods as much as possible, cut out processed and fast food. Got rid of stuff like flour, sugar white rice. I eat fresh fruit and veggies. I prefer clean, ethically raised meat, free from harmful chemicals and added ingredients whenever I can.

I drink lots of water and green tea. Cut way back on alcohol and calorie laden drinks.

Stay within calorie range and chart food eaten daily.

Exercise 3-6 days a week start out 10-15 min. and add on minutes as you get stronger.
I do brisk walking I started with 1 block and am now up to 3 to 5 miles daily.
I also do free weights to tone.

I try to eat lots of protein and carbs come from fruits and veggies mostly.
Pack a cooler if you are out and about with healthy choices. You don't want to become famished and eat fast food or be tempted by a vending machine or plate of donuts!

Don't forget to reward yourself! Reward with non food things for each milestone! Buy a new outfit or get a manicure, get a massage! I found that for every 10 lbs. I lost a size! So new jeans were my reward.

Read all the SP articles! They teach you how to order in restaurants, and where the hidden dangers are, and shatter myths. So much to be learned about healthy, power foods that can make you feel younger and stronger.

I highly recommend "The SPARK" great book. Also "Eat Clean Diet" by Tosca Reno, "Wheat Belly" by Dr. Davis, "Why We Get Fat" by Gary Taubes, "The End of Overeating" by David Kessler M.D. and I'm still reading many more!

Post often, make friends with like goals, share ideas and recipes. I found charting my food to be the BEST thing I could do for my weight loss!

For the ice cream we use as much cream as we can, the rest milk, some Xylitol, about 2 tbsp. per quart of milk/cream and then add any flavor, like vanilla, cinnamon, coconut flakes, nuts, berries etc. to taste. Very simple, just play around with it.
We use one of the ice cream makers where you put the empty double-walled bowl in the freezer for 8 hours and then put it on the machine and add ingredients and have ice cream 15-20 minutes later. I love it!
